문자 세트와 콜레이션의 차이점은 무엇인가요?
문자 세트와 콜레이션의 개념을 이해하는 것은 데이터베이스 관리에 필수적입니다. 문자 집합은 텍스트 데이터를 나타내는 데 사용되는 기호와 인코딩을 정의하는 반면, 대조는 문자 집합 내의 문자를 비교하고 정렬하는 규칙을 지정합니다.
문자 집합
문자 세트는 문자 모음과 이를 나타내는 해당 숫자 값(인코딩)입니다. 문자 집합의 각 문자에는 고유한 인코딩이 있으므로 다양한 언어와 알파벳을 표현할 수 있습니다. 일반적인 문자 집합에는 다양한 문자를 지원하는 UTF-8과 주로 영어 문자에 사용되는 ASCII가 포함됩니다.
조합
조합은 다음을 정의합니다. 문자 집합 내의 문자를 비교하고 정렬하는 규칙입니다. 알파벳 정렬이나 데이터 필터링 등의 작업을 수행할 때 문자가 나타나는 순서를 결정합니다. 데이터 정렬은 대소문자를 구분할 수 있습니다. 즉, 대문자와 소문자를 다르게 처리하거나 대소문자를 구분하지 않고 동일하게 처리할 수 있습니다. 다른 데이터 정렬 규칙에는 악센트 구분 또는 다중 문자 기호의 특정 순서가 포함될 수 있습니다.
올바른 문자 집합 및 데이터 정렬 선택
적절한 문자 집합 및 데이터 정렬 선택은 다음에 따라 다릅니다. 특정 애플리케이션과 사용되는 언어 또는 알파벳. 다음은 몇 가지 고려 사항입니다.
위 내용은 데이터베이스 관리에서 문자 세트와 데이터 정렬의 차이점은 무엇입니까?의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!